Pennsylvania Psychiatric Institute (EIN: 26-1699000) has filed an IRS Form 990 between fiscal years 2016 and 2023. In its fiscal year 2023 IRS Form 990 filing, Pennsylvania Psychiatric Institute, a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 8 out of 485 total employ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$191,514. The highest compensated employee at Pennsylvania Psychiatric Institute is Kimberly A Feeman with fiscal year 2023 compensation of $346,600.

Mission Statement

PENNSYLVANIA PSYCHIATRIC INSTITUTE (PPI) IS COMMITTED TO PROVIDING A WIDE RANGE OF HIGH QUALITY INPATIENT AND OUTPATIENT BEHAVIORAL HEALTH SERVICES. CONTINUED ON SCHEDULE O.PPI IS DEDICATED TO PROVIDING CLINICAL EXCELLENCE, DIVERSE EDUCATION, RESEARCH, AND COMMUNITY COLLABORATION IN A MANNER THAT EVOLVES TO MEET THE CHANGING BEHAVIORAL HEALTH CARE NEEDS OF THE REGION.
